89013-81-0

89013-81-0 structure
89013-81-0 structure

Name dinonadecyl 7-oxabicyclo[4.1.0]heptane-3,4-dicarboxylate
Synonyms 7-Oxabicyclo[4.1.0]heptane-3,4-dicarboxylic acid,dinonadecyl ester
Molecular Formula C46H86O5
Molecular Weight 719.17200
Exact Mass 718.64800
PSA 65.13000
LogP 14.16960